Embracing Sustainable Travel
- Eco-Friendly Accommodations: Choose hotels and lodgings that prioritize sustainability through energy efficiency, waste reduction, and support for local communities.
- Mindful Transportation: Opt for public transportation, biking, or walking to reduce your carbon footprint and experience destinations more authentically.
- Support Local Economies: Engage with local businesses and artisans to ensure your travel dollars benefit the communities you visit.
By integrating these practices into our travel routines, we can honor our childhood memories while contributing to a healthier planet.
